John Gould (England, 1804-1881), (2) hand-colored hummingbird lithographs, one with hummingbird and other with D'Orbigny's Puff-leg; From "A Monograph of the Trochilidae, or Family of Humming-Birds", 6 vols., published in London, 1849-1887; printed by Hullmandel and Walter from drawings by J. Gould, H. C. Richter, and William Hart, lithographed by the artists
sight: 20 x 14.5 in., frame: 35.5 x 29.5 in. / greater
Provenance: Property from a home in the Alamo Heights neighborhood of San Antonio, Texas
